The weather in Katy, Texas, is affected by its location in a coastal plain, which causes barometric pressure to rise and fall frequently. This leads to changes in the weather.
Katy's elevation of about 140 feet above sea level and its flat landscape allow winds to move easily, causing atmospheric pressure to change quickly. This leads to varying weather conditions.
In the winter, barometric pressure is usually high, bringing clear skies and mild temperatures. In the summer, pressure is low, resulting in hot and humid weather. In the spring and fall, pressure is moderate, leading to mild and unstable weather.
Katy has a humid subtropical climate, which means it experiences large fluctuations in barometric pressure, leading to varying weather conditions and a range of user experiences.
